The vibrational spectroscopy of NNO defects which were introduced by 16O, 14N and 15N ion implantation was studied; especially with regard to N-isotopic shifts of the localized vibrational modes. The investigations showed that the local modes of the 3 impurity atoms which comprised the defect were only weakly coupled dynamically. First-principles cluster calculations were made of the local mode frequencies of the defect. Several models were investigated, and it was concluded that a model which consisted of a bridging O atom adjacent to the N pair defect accounted for its dynamic properties.
